Verdict
The closest match in this set - both are crypto casino-and-sportsbook hybrids running five categories with a wager-free welcome, so it comes down to the shape of the rakeback and how many countries each will take. Cloudbet has been live since 2013, the longest-running crypto sportsbook on the site, and rates 4.3 against Gamdom's 4.1; Gamdom is marginally better regarded by users, 3.9 on Trustpilot to 3.6. Neither welcome is a deposit match. Cloudbet pays 10% rakeback on every bet for 30 days, up to $2,500, with daily cash drops on top, all paid as cash. Gamdom pays a higher rate, 15%, but only for seven days, and it has to be activated on the Rewards page within six hours of registering or the introductory rate is lost. The higher percentage is Gamdom's; the longer runway and the bigger ceiling are Cloudbet's, so a month of steady play favours Cloudbet while a heavy opening week favours Gamdom. Entry is about $10 at Cloudbet, or 0.001 BTC, against roughly $5 at Gamdom on cards, though Gamdom asks around 50 USDT on Tether. Cloudbet is crypto-only; Gamdom takes cards as an on-ramp. Availability is where they separate hardest: Cloudbet restricts 21 countries, one of the shortest lists in the crypto set, and Gamdom 36. Both block the UK and the US.
